Document Summary

This document is a page from the sentencing transcript of Ghislaine Maxwell (filed August 22, 2022). The judge establishes factual findings for sentencing enhancements, noting that Maxwell partially owned the jet, directed pilots (Visoski, Alessi, Rodgers) to transport victims, and acted as 'Epstein's number one' by managing his households and staff. The text explicitly mentions Sarah Kellen as Maxwell's personal assistant and applies sentencing guidelines based on Maxwell's leadership role in the conspiracy between 1994 and 2004.
